Background technology
Existing household gas utensils generally all adopt pulse firing, Fig. 1 is the structural representation of pulse ignition device, Fig. 2 is its circuit block diagram, the pulse ignition device of Fig. 1 comprises: power supply 10, pulse firing circuit 20, be located at ignitor, air valve 1, magnetic valve 2, thermocouple 3 on the burner, described plug valve 1 is connected with described magnetic valve 2, and when promptly must two valves opening entirely, burner could feed combustible gas, as long as one of them is closed, burner 5 does not all have gas.Two outputs of described thermocouple 3 connect the two ends of the magnetizing coil 6 of magnetic valve 2 respectively, and described air valve 1 is made up of plug valve 7, ignition switch K1, the knob 4 of pushing of controlling plug valve 7 and ignition switch K1.Press down and push knob 4, make K1 make pulse firing circuit 20, produce discharge spark on the electrode, magnetic valve 2 is opened; Even rotary push knob 4 plug valves 7 are opened, combustion gas enters burner 5 by appendix and is ignited by the discharge spark on the electrode, flame heat thermocouple 7, and the thermoelectrical potential that thermocouple produces makes magnetic valve keep open mode.After several seconds, unclamp and push knob 4, the position of rotation of pushing knob 4 is constant, plug valve 7 still is held open state, pushes knob and upwards get back to original height under the effect of spring 8, and this moment, ignition switch K1 cut off, because magnetic valve and plug valve all are in opening, burner burns away.
Described circuit comprises power supply and pulse firing circuit, one is connected power supply and pulse firing circuit with the ignition switch K1 of plug valve interlock, when ignition switch K1 connects, power supply is to the pulse firing circuit supply, the pulse firing circuit produces high-voltage pulse, and, be used to light combustion gas by being located at the sparking electrode discharge generation spark on the burner; Ignition switch K1 also connects power supply and magnetic valve simultaneously, makes magnetic valve open, and lights via plug valve and magnetic valve to be sprayed by burner, and is lighted.After several seconds, unclamp and push knob, K1 disconnects, and pulse firing circuit and magnetic valve all are cut off.Because the idol of thermocouple 3 connect the end and was heated this moment, produced thermoelectrical potential, kept magnetic valve and was in the enable possition.
Above-mentioned pulse ignition device has the accident extinguishing automatic closing function, and when stopping working when meeting accident, but the automatic self-closing gas pipeline prevents gas leakage.
But this gas kitchen ranges does not possess the anti-dry overheat protective function, when the user leaves cooking stove, often dryouies the situation of pot, causes the cooker damage, and is serious in the initiation fire accident.

The specific embodiment
Below introduce one embodiment of the present of invention:
A kind of control device preventing dry fry for household gas kitchen range comprises magnetic valve, the thermocouple of power supply, plug valve and series connection thereof, is provided with in the described plug valve with pushing the control device preventing dry fry power switch K2 that the knob rotation is connected; Control device preventing dry fry is made up of temperature sensor, comparison circuit and delay protection circuit.
Described temperature sensor Rt contacts with the bottom of a pan; it is the input of the input divider resistance access comparison circuit of circuit as a comparison; the output of comparison circuit connects the input of delay protection circuit, and the output of delay protection circuit is connected with the coil two ends of magnetic valve.
Except that above-mentioned essential features, in specific implementation process, also can replenish following technology contents.
Described comparison circuit be by operational amplifier U1, be connected to series connection divider resistance R12 and the R13 between power supply and the ground and be connected to power supply and ground between temperature sensor and the series circuit of resistance R 14 constituted; The input that the node of described series connection divider resistance R12 and R13 connects operational amplifier just provides a burning voltage; Described access is the temperature sensor Rt and resistance R 14 series connection of decision circuitry input relatively, the input divider resistance of decision circuitry is connected between power supply and the ground as a comparison, the series connection contact of temperature sensor Rt and resistance R 14 connects the input of operational amplifier U1 and bears, when temperature sensor overheated, resistance increases, when the series connection junctional potential of temperature sensor and resistance R 14 was lower than the node potential of series connection divider resistance R12 and R13, operational amplifier U1 exported electronegative potential.
Described delay protection circuit be by operational amplifier U2, be connected to series connection divider resistance R19 and the R20 between power supply and the ground and be connected to power supply and ground between capacitor C 5 and the time-delay series circuit of resistance R 23 constituted, the serial connection point of described series connection divider resistance R19 and R20 connects the input anode of operational amplifier U2, and the serial connection point of capacitor C 5 and resistance R 23 is connected to the input negative terminal of operational amplifier U2; The two ends of described resistance R 23 backward dioded D14 in parallel; Connect described magnetic valve between the output of power supply and operational amplifier U2, and positive and negative terminal is opposite with the positive and negative terminal of the thermocouple that connects magnetic valve; Generally speaking, the input current potential of the series connection contact of capacitor C 5 and resistance R 23 equals power supply potential Vcc, and operational amplifier output terminal output this moment high level does not have influence to the output of thermocouple; When the series connection contact of capacitor C 5 and resistance R 23 is imported electronegative potential, operational amplifier U2 exports electronegative potential, power Vcc puts on magnetic valve with the voltage direction that is in reverse to thermocouple, the magnetic valve outage is closed, power Vcc gives capacitor C 5 chargings by resistance R 23 simultaneously, and through the certain time-delay time, the input current potential returns to Vcc, operational amplifier output terminal output high level no longer works to thermocouple.
Described gas-cooker control device preventing dry fry, be provided with a dry combustion method warning and delaying circuit, described dry combustion method warning and delaying circuit be by operational amplifier U3, be connected to series connection divider resistance R16 and the R17 between power supply and the ground and be connected to power supply and ground between capacitor C 4 and the time-delay series circuit of resistance R 18 constituted, the serial connection point of described series connection divider resistance R16 and R17 connects the input anode of operational amplifier U3, and the serial connection point of capacitor C 4 and resistance R 18 is connected to the input negative terminal of operational amplifier U3; The two ends of described resistance R 18 backward dioded D11 in parallel; Connect buzzer R21 and pulse firing circuit between the output of power supply and operational amplifier U3; Generally speaking, the input current potential of the series connection contact of capacitor C 4 and resistance R 18 equals power supply potential Vcc, operational amplifier output terminal output this moment high level, and the buzzer two ends do not have pressure drop; When the series connection contact of capacitor C 4 and resistance R 18 was imported electronegative potential, operational amplifier U3 exported electronegative potential, and buzzer powers alarm; Power Vcc gives capacitor C 4 chargings by resistance R 18 simultaneously, and through the certain time-delay time, the input current potential returns to Vcc, operational amplifier output terminal output high level, and the buzzer outage stops to report to the police.
Described gas-cooker control device preventing dry fry, it is characterized in that: be provided with a undervoltage warning circuit, described undervoltage warning circuit is made up of operational amplifier U4, the series connection divider resistance R1 and the R2 that are connected between power supply and the ground, the serial connection point of described divider resistance R1 and R2 connects the input anode of operational amplifier U4, the input negative terminal connecting resistance R4 of described operational amplifier U4, the serial connection point of R5, another termination power of resistance R 4, the other end ground connection of resistance R 5, meet Zener diode D1 between power supply and the ground, connect buzzer between the output of power Vcc and operational amplifier U4; When supply voltage was higher than rated voltage, operational amplifier U4 exported high potential, buzzer two ends absence of voltage; When supply voltage was lower than rated voltage, operational amplifier U4 exported electronegative potential, and there is voltage drop at the buzzer two ends, buzzer warning.
Fig. 3, Fig. 4 are anti-dry heating gas-cooker igniter schematic diagram of the present invention and circuit block diagram.
Gas-cooker control device preventing dry fry provided by the invention comprises: power supply 10, by pulse ignition switch K1, pulse firing circuit 20 and be located at the pulse ignition device that ignitor constituted on the burner 5, plug valve 7 and the magnetic valve 2 of connecting with plug valve 7, the accident extinguishing automatic gas-off device that is made of thermocouple 3 and described magnetic valve 2, have with pushing that knob 4 presses down and air-electricity linkage valve 1 and the anti-dry circuit 30 of the pulse ignition switch K1 that connects.Above-mentioned composition structure is same as the prior art, is not described in detail.
Gas-cooker control device preventing dry fry difference with the prior art provided by the present invention mainly is: be provided with in described plug valve 1 with pushing the power switch K2 that the knob rotation is connected; Described control device preventing dry fry is made up of temperature sensor Rt, comparison circuit 31 and delay protection circuit 32; wherein said temperature sensor Rt contacts with the bottom of a pan; it is the input of the input divider resistance access comparison circuit 31 of circuit 31 as a comparison; the output of comparison circuit 31 connects the input of delay protection circuit 32, and the output of delay protection circuit 32 is connected with the coil two ends of magnetic valve 2.
Fig. 5 is gas-cooker control device preventing dry fry physical circuit figure of the present invention.As seen from the figure, described comparison circuit be by operational amplifier U1, be connected to series connection divider resistance R12 and the R13 between power supply and the ground and be connected to power supply and ground between temperature sensor and the series circuit of resistance R 14 constituted; The input that the node of described series connection divider resistance R12 and R13 connects operational amplifier just provides a stable setting voltage; Setting different operating temperatures as need only needs to switch between different resistances by power switch K2 at the parallel resistance Rx of R12 place; Described access is the input temperature sensor Rt and resistance R 14 series connection of decision circuitry 31 relatively; the input divider resistance of decision circuitry 31 is connected between power supply and the ground as a comparison; the series connection contact of temperature sensor Rt and resistance R 14 connects the input of operational amplifier U1 and bears; when temperature sensor overheated; resistance increases; when the series connection junctional potential of temperature sensor and resistance R 14 was lower than the node potential of series connection divider resistance R12 and R13, operational amplifier U1 output electronegative potential was used to control dry combustion method protection action delay circuit operation.
The delay protection circuit is accepted the signal controlling magnetic valve deferred action a period of time from comparison circuit, treats thermocouple cooling back outage, makes magnetic valve be in closed condition, prevents that combustion gas from overflowing.Physical circuit be by operational amplifier U2, be connected to series connection divider resistance R19 and the R20 between power supply 10 and the ground and be connected to power supply and ground between capacitor C 5 and the time-delay series circuit of resistance R 23 constituted, the serial connection point of described series connection divider resistance R19 and R20 connects the input anode of operational amplifier U2, and the serial connection point of capacitor C 5 and resistance R 23 is connected to the input negative terminal of operational amplifier U2; The two ends of described resistance R 23 backward dioded D14 in parallel; Connect described magnetic valve between the output of power supply and operational amplifier U2, and positive and negative terminal is opposite with the positive and negative terminal of the thermocouple that connects magnetic valve; Generally speaking, the input current potential of the series connection contact of capacitor C 5 and resistance R 23 equals power supply potential Vcc, and operational amplifier output terminal output this moment high level does not have influence to the output of thermocouple; When the series connection contact of capacitor C 5 and resistance R 23 was imported electronegative potential, operational amplifier U2 exported electronegative potential, and power Vcc puts on magnetic valve with the voltage direction that is in reverse to thermocouple, and the magnetic valve outage is closed, and the blocking-up gas-flow is realized closing fire and died to burner.Power Vcc gives capacitor C 5 chargings by resistance R 23 simultaneously, through the certain time-delay time.The input current potential returns to Vcc, and operational amplifier output terminal output high level no longer works to thermocouple.Because flame-out through the pressure of certain hour, thermocouple has been in the state of cooling, the thermoelectrical potential deficiency that is produced so that the magnetic valve adhesive keep dying.
Dry combustion method has taken place for informing the user, the present invention also is provided with a dry combustion method warning and delaying circuit, described dry combustion method warning and delaying circuit be by operational amplifier U3, be connected to series connection divider resistance R16 and the R17 between power supply and the ground and be connected to power supply and ground between capacitor C 4 and the time-delay series circuit of resistance R 18 constituted, the serial connection point of described series connection divider resistance R16 and R17 connects the input anode of operational amplifier U3, and the serial connection point of capacitor C 4 and resistance R 18 is connected to the input negative terminal of operational amplifier U3; The two ends of described resistance R 18 backward dioded D11 in parallel; Connect buzzer Fm and pulse firing circuit between the output of power supply and operational amplifier U3; Generally speaking, the input current potential of the series connection contact of capacitor C 4 and resistance R 18 equals power supply potential Vcc, operational amplifier output terminal output this moment high level, and buzzer Fm does not have pressure drop in two ends; When the series connection contact of capacitor C 4 and resistance R 18 was imported electronegative potential, operational amplifier U3 exported electronegative potential, and buzzer powers alarm; Power Vcc gives capacitor C 4 chargings by resistance R 18 simultaneously, and through the certain time-delay time, the input current potential returns to Vcc, operational amplifier output terminal output high level, and buzzer Fm outage stops to report to the police.The long meeting of time of fire alarming causes battery consumption excessive.
The present invention also is provided with a undervoltage warning circuit 40 and in time changes battery to remind the user, described undervoltage warning circuit 40 is made up of operational amplifier U4, the series connection divider resistance R1 and the R2 that are connected between power supply and the ground, the serial connection point of described divider resistance R1 and R2 connects the input anode of operational amplifier U4, the input negative terminal connecting resistance R4 of described operational amplifier U4, the serial connection point of R5, another termination power of resistance R 4, the other end ground connection of resistance R 5, meet Zener diode D1 between power supply and the ground, meet buzzer FM between the output of power Vcc and operational amplifier U4; When supply voltage was higher than rated voltage, operational amplifier U4 exported high potential, buzzer two ends absence of voltage; When supply voltage was lower than rated voltage, operational amplifier U4 exported electronegative potential, and there is voltage drop at buzzer FM two ends, and buzzer Fm reports to the police.
